QUARTUS II入门教程:设计文件添加与工程创建

需积分: 10 4 下载量 173 浏览量 更新于2024-08-25 收藏 1.64MB PPT 举报
"这篇资料主要介绍了如何在QUARTUS II软件中进行设计文件的管理和工程构建,以及QUARTUS II的基本使用和设计流程。" 在数字电子技术领域,QUARTUS II是一个重要的软件工具,由Altera公司提供,用于CPLD/FPGA的开发。这个工具集成了多种设计方法,包括原理图、Verilog HDL、AHDL和VHDL,支持用户以不同的方式进行电路描述。QUARTUS II还具备芯片布局连线编辑功能和增量设计方法,允许用户在不显著影响原始系统性能的情况下逐步扩展设计。 安装QUARTUS II 7.2版本时,需要确保计算机系统满足最低要求,即运行速度为866MHz或更快的Pentium III以上处理器,以及至少256MB的系统内存,并运行在Microsoft Windows 2000或Windows XP操作系统上。安装过程相对简单,只需运行Install.exe文件并按照向导提示进行。 在首次启动QUARTUS II时,需要进行License配置,这涉及到授权码的验证。若无授权码,用户可以试用但会受限,例如无法使用仿真功能。配置许可文件时,用户需通过Tools/License Setup菜单,选择single-user licenses,并指定License.dat文件的位置。 QUARTUS II的基本设计流程包括以下几个关键步骤: 1. **设计输入**:这是设计的第一步,可以使用各种设计语言或原理图输入工具来创建设计实体。 2. **逻辑综合**:将设计代码转换成逻辑门级表示,这一过程优化了设计,使其更适合目标硬件。 3. **布局布线**:将逻辑门级设计映射到FPGA的实际物理结构,包括分配逻辑单元和连接路径。 4. **时序分析**:评估设计的时序性能,确保其满足速度要求。 5. **仿真**:在硬件实现前,通过仿真验证设计的功能正确性。 6. **编程和配置**:将最终的配置数据写入FPGA,使其实现设计的功能。 创建QUARTUS II工程时,首先建议建立一个专门的工作文件夹以组织设计文件。在开始新的设计项目时,用户可以通过File/New Project Wizard引导来创建工程,并在弹出的添加文件对话框中选择相应的设计文件。如果设计文件尚未准备好,也可以在后期再行添加。 QUARTUS II为数字电子技术的开发者提供了强大的工具集,涵盖了从设计输入、逻辑综合到实际硬件配置的全过程。理解和掌握QUARTUS II的使用方法对于进行FPGA和CPLD设计至关重要。